Helios Marine’s Omega 7.2 has entered the Dutch market through E-WERF following its Netherlands debut at HISWA te Water in Lelystad from 2 to 6 September 2026. The 7.2-metre day boat is notable because its hull, battery location, propulsion and solar system were developed together around electric operation rather than added to an existing petrol-powered platform.

A 7.2m day boat designed around electric propulsion

The Omega measures 7.2 metres overall with a 2.4-metre beam and 0.5-metre draft. Helios rates it for eight passengers under CE Category C and uses a semi-deep-V hull intended to balance stability with moderate-chop performance.

Two principal propulsion configurations are described by the manufacturer. The Essential version uses a 25kW motor with two 9kWh battery modules and a quoted light/all-in equipment weight of about 1,200kg before passengers and consumables. The Signature configuration uses a 50kW motor with four 9kWh modules and is quoted at about 1,650kg without passengers.

Battery capacity and charging are configurable

The current specification page lists battery options of 18, 36, 54 and 72kWh, while the integrated solar hardtop is rated at 1.55kWp. Helios quotes a maximum speed of 17 knots and a 6-knot cruising speed for the 50kW version, but performance will vary with the selected battery and motor package, load and sea state.

Charging uses an AC Type 2 inlet with an onboard charger. Helios lists up to 3kW from single-phase shore power and up to 9kW from three-phase power where available. The company’s example charging times are about 12 hours at 3kW or four hours at 9kW for a 35.8kWh pack, although actual times depend on starting state of charge and shore-power conditions.

Range needs configuration context

The product page displays much larger headline range figures, but its FAQ provides a more useful configuration-specific example. With four battery modules giving about 36kWh in total, some contribution from the solar roof and a cruising speed of roughly 6 knots, Helios says the boat can achieve up to 54 nautical miles, or around 100 kilometres.

That figure remains a manufacturer estimate rather than an independent test result. Electric-boat range changes sharply with speed, wind, waves, payload, water temperature, battery condition and hotel loads, so buyers should compare figures only when the battery configuration and operating speed are stated alongside the distance.

Dutch launch adds a local demo and support route

E-WERF is the official Helios Marine importer and dealer in the Netherlands and ordered the first Dutch demo Omega 7.2 for display and test sailing at HISWA te Water. The distributor already works with electric and hybrid conversions, batteries and propulsion systems, giving the new-build Omega a local technical route beyond the manufacturer’s own support.

The boat also uses Helios Marine Link to combine battery status, solar generation, energy use, charging data and propulsion information on an onboard display or phone. For owners of small electric craft, that integrated energy picture is increasingly as important as the conventional fuel gauge because range planning depends on understanding both consumption and available charging.
